What is RF Shield Box?

An RF shield box, sometimes referred to as an RF box or shielded test enclosure, is a specialized enclosure designed to block electromagnetic radiation.

It prevents external RF signals from interfering with devices inside, and it also contains any RF emissions from the device under test (DUT). This controlled environment is critical for accurate and repeatable measurements.

How is RF Shielding Important in R&D?

RF shielding is essential because stray electromagnetic signals can disrupt sensitive electronic equipment. These signals can distort measurements, introduce errors, and even damage components.

In R&D, where precision is crucial, these interferences can lead to inaccurate results, wasted time, and costly mistakes. RF shield boxes provide the necessary protection to deliver reliable testing.

Why Use RF Shield Boxes in R&D Testing?

RF shield boxes offer numerous benefits in R&D testing:
  • Accurate Measurements: By blocking external interference, RF shield boxes allow for precise and reliable measurements of device performance.
  • Repeatable Results: The controlled environment ensures consistent test conditions, leading to repeatable results.
  • Protection of Sensitive Equipment: RF shield boxes protect sensitive equipment from harmful electromagnetic radiation.
  • Compliance Testing: They facilitate compliance testing with various industry standards and regulations.
  • Data Security: RF shield boxes can prevent sensitive data from being leaked through electromagnetic emissions.

How to Choose the Best RF Shield Box?

Selecting the right RF shield box is important. Consider these factors:

  • Shielding Effectiveness: This measures how well the box blocks RF signals. Higher shielding effectiveness is better.
  • Frequency Range: Ensure the box is designed to shield the specific frequencies you’ll be working with.
  • Size and Portability: Choose a size that fits your DUT and testing equipment. Consider portability if needed.
  • Connectors and Interfaces: Select a box with the necessary connectors and interfaces for your testing setup.
